Notorious Thug Dies in Gun Exchange with Police

Police in Busia District were compelled to put out of action a suspected armed robber following a gun exchange at Arubaine market located in Maweru East “B.

The suspect, identified as Kudu Ashraf, alias Mr. X, was known for his notorious criminal activities.

Fred Enanga, the Uganda police spokesperson says the suspect attacked his victim Najjuko Prossy, a money exchange dealer operating at Arubaine market at 2:30pm on September 25,2023.

He explains that the suspect robbed money from his victim on gun point but failed to escape as police officers stormed the crime scene and attempted to arrest the suspect. In the process, Ashraf fired live bullets at the officers prompting a gun exchange that fatally injured the suspect.

Enanga said the victim, Najjuko, was similarly injured in the fire exchange and rushed to Busia Health Center IV for medical attention.

He says law enforcement officers recovered a submachine gun (SMG) with 16 rounds of ammunition, as well as cash totaling Ugandan Shillings 21,175,000 and Kenyan Shillings 612,005. Three mobile phones belonging to the suspect were also seized. The victim, Najjuko Prossy, was promptly transported to Busia Health Center IV for medical attention.
